Smoke Point: The Non-Negotiable Cooking Oil Basic

A cooking oil’s smoke point is the temperature at which it begins to heat up, break down, and produce visible smoke—and it is the most important factor to consider when pairing an oil with a cooking method. When an oil reaches its smoke point, its chemical structure changes, and it loses the stable properties that make it suitable for cooking. Choosing an oil with a smoke point that matches or exceeds the temperature of your cooking method is a foundational kitchen practice, ensuring the oil performs as intended for sautéing, frying, baking, or cold use. Smoke points vary widely across different cooking oils, from low-smoke options ideal for cold dressings to high-smoke oils built for high-heat frying and searing. Understanding smoke point ranges removes the guesswork from oil choice, making it easy to select the right option for every meal you prepare at home.

Cooking Oil Smoke Point Ranges: A Practical Guide for Home Cooks
  • Low Smoke Point (under 300°F / 149°C): Ideal for cold use only—salad dressings, dips, drizzling over finished dishes (e.g., extra virgin olive oil, flaxseed oil, hemp seed oil).
  • Medium Smoke Point (300°F–400°F / 149°C–204°C): Perfect for moderate-heat cooking—sautéing, stir-frying, light baking, roasting vegetables (e.g., virgin olive oil, avocado oil (light), peanut oil, sesame oil).
  • High Smoke Point (over 400°F / 204°C): Designed for high-heat cooking—deep frying, searing meats, pan-frying, high-temperature roasting (e.g., refined avocado oil, canola oil, sunflower oil, safflower oil).
  • Key Note: Refined oils typically have higher smoke points than unrefined versions, as the refining process removes compounds that break down at high temperatures.
  • Kitchen Tip: Always check an oil’s smoke point before heating—heating an oil past its smoke point is a common home cooking mistake that impacts oil performance.

Fat Composition: The Core of Cooking Oil Characteristics

Every cooking oil is made up of different types of fatty acids, and this fat composition is what defines an oil’s unique properties—from its texture and flavor to its stability in the kitchen. Fat composition is a simple, actionable metric for comparing cooking oils, and it requires no advanced nutritional knowledge to understand: all cooking oils contain a mix of saturated, monounsaturated, and polyunsaturated fatty acids, with one type typically making up the majority of the oil’s composition. For home cooks, understanding basic fat composition is about recognizing how these fatty acid profiles translate to real-world kitchen use—e.g., oils high in monounsaturated fats are often stable for moderate heat, while oils high in polyunsaturated fats may be better suited for cold use. This basic ingredient knowledge lets you compare cooking oils at a glance, making informed choices that align with your cooking style.

Cooking Oil Fat Composition: Basic Profiles for Home Cooks
  • High Monounsaturated Fat Oils: Dominated by monounsaturated fatty acids—known for kitchen stability and mild flavor (e.g., olive oil, avocado oil, macadamia nut oil).
  • High Polyunsaturated Fat Oils: Rich in polyunsaturated fatty acids—often lighter in texture, with varying flavor profiles (e.g., sunflower oil, safflower oil, flaxseed oil, walnut oil).
  • High Saturated Fat Oils: Contain a higher percentage of saturated fatty acids—typically solid at room temperature, with high heat stability (e.g., coconut oil, palm oil, butter (not an oil, but a common cooking fat)).
  • Balanced Fat Oils: A mix of fatty acid types, offering versatile kitchen performance (e.g., canola oil, peanut oil, sesame oil).
  • Key Note: An oil’s fat composition is a fixed characteristic—unlike smoke point, it does not change with refining or heating (within safe temperature limits).
  • Kitchen Tip: Use fat composition to narrow down oil choices for specific dishes—e.g., a high-monounsaturated fat oil for pan-sautéing, a light polyunsaturated fat oil for baking.

Cooking Method Pairing: The Art of Smart Oil Choice

Smoke point and fat composition are the building blocks of cooking oil knowledge, but the real power of this information comes from pairing it with your actual cooking method. Every home cooking technique—from cold dressing to deep frying—has unique oil requirements, and matching an oil’s properties to the task at hand ensures the best results in flavor, texture, and performance. This is the heart of smart cooking: moving beyond using the same oil for every dish, and instead selecting an oil that is designed for the heat, time, and style of your cooking. Whether you’re making a simple salad, searing a steak, or baking cookies, understanding how to pair oils with cooking methods turns basic ingredient knowledge into confident, intentional home cooking—one meal at a time.

Cooking Oil & Method Pairings: Actionable Guide for Everyday Meals
  • Cold Use (Salads, Dressings, Drizzles): Pair low-smoke point, flavorful oils—extra virgin olive oil, walnut oil, flaxseed oil (add after cooking to preserve properties).
  • Moderate Heat (Sautéing, Stir-Frying, Light Roasting): Choose medium-smoke point, stable oils—virgin olive oil, light avocado oil, peanut oil, sesame oil (adds subtle flavor).
  • High Heat (Frying, Searing, High-Temp Roasting): Use high-smoke point, neutral-flavor oils—refined avocado oil, canola oil, sunflower oil, safflower oil (stands up to extreme heat).
  • Baking & Pastry: Opt for mild, neutral-flavor oils with medium to high smoke points—canola oil, light avocado oil, sunflower oil (blends well with sweet and savory baked goods).
  • Marinades: Select light, absorbent oils with mild flavor—olive oil, canola oil, peanut oil (carries marinade flavors into meat, veggies, and tofu).
  • Kitchen Hack: Keep 2-3 versatile oils on hand (a cold-use unrefined oil, a moderate-heat stable oil, a high-heat refined oil) to cover all everyday cooking needs.
